The NAWBO – Chicago partnership is just one of many efforts spearheaded by 1871 with the aim of advancing and uplifting women in business, technology, and entrepreneurship. 1871 recently announced a three-year partnership with Young Entrepreneurs Academy (YEA!), whose Chicago chapter is the only chapter nationally to consist of all-girl cohorts. In Summer 2017, the 1871 team and community at large made a concerted effort to achieve gender parity in the 1871 mentor roster, which was accomplished by August. In November 2017, 1871 launched the ChiBuys program, which aims to direct purchasing dollars toward local women- and minority-owned caterers.

“Developing a dynamic community where women’s voices are front and center is critical to solving the challenges for women entrepreneurs in Chicago and nationwide. With 1871, we will be able to further strengthen our already incredible community of women leaders, raise their visibility citywide, and open doors of business opportunity for both groups. It’s a win-win partnership and we’re excited to take the bit.” —Jennifer Masi, President, NAWBO – Chicago. For the full article click here.
